What to Expect from Sabrina Carpenter's Upcoming Album: Short N' Sweet

Music & Podcasts

August 11, 2024

Sabrina Carpenter took to social media to announce her new album, “Short N' Sweet”, available on August 23. Many fans have claimed this summer to be a “Sabrina Carpenter Summer” due to two back-to-back hits: ‘Espresso’ and ‘Please Please Please’, as well as her captivating performances on Saturday Night Live, Capital's Summertime Ball 2024, and the Governer's Ball 2024, which took place in New York. From flawless makeup to amazing outfits, Sabrina has built a unique brand image, and we're here for it!

Espresso

The first single on this album, Espresso, was released on April 11. She performed the song on April 12 at Coachella, and it has had a chokehold on her audience ever since. The song hit #1 on Global Spotify Charts and has occupied a space at the top of the Billboard Hot 100 list for over 6 weeks.

Her fans love everything from the funky pop production to the clever lyrics sprinkled with double entendres. She also released a fun summery music video and the Espresso choreography that she does during her performances has gone viral! Sabrina released an Espresso EP with different versions of the song: Double Shot Version (sped-up), On Vacation Version (instrumental), Decaf Version (slowed), Mochapella Version (a cappella), and Espressooooo Version (extended).

Please Please Please

The second single on the album, Please Please Please, has had fans in a frenzy not just because of the song, but because the music video features Sabrina's boyfriend, Barry Keoghan. The disco-pop vibe of the song once again had fans on their feet and with a double hit, many declared that it's Sabrina's Summer. The song was released on June 6.

It saw similar success as it peaked at Billboard and Spotify Global Charts. The fun and catchy lyrics have kept fans hooked to the song, making it go viral on TikTok and Instagram as a popular sound for many videos. Her performances of the song at the BBC Live Lounge, Gov Ball, Capital Ball, and more have crept into everyone’s explore pages. She also released different versions of the song: acoustic, sped-up, slowed down, a cappella, and instrumental.

About the Album

“Short N' Sweet” is all set for its release later this month and fans couldn't be more excited. Sabrina recently released the tracklist: Taste, Please Please Please, Good Graces, Sharpest Tool, Coincidence, Bed Chem, Espresso, Dumb & Poetic, Slim Pickins, Juno, Lie to Girls, and Don't Smile. Sabrina is working with Jack Antanoff, an award-winning producer who has also worked with artists like Taylor Swift, Lana del Rey, and Lorde.

Jack has also co-written four songs on the album - Please Please Please, Sharpest Tool, Slim Pickins, and Lie to Girls. Other names featured on the album as songwriters or producers include Julia Michaels, John Ryan, and Amy Allen.

Many have predicted that the album will follow the playful theme of the singles. I think that we will also get some stunning ballads and potentially some experimentation as she continues to discover her style. Seeing that the album combines Sabrina's clever writing, versatile vocals, and catchy composition paired with some incredibly creative minds in the music industry, it's bound to win hearts. The released singles have already claimed their places on top of charts and in people's playlists.

As she promotes the album, Sabrina has collaborated with Van Leeuwen and Erewhon to release an Espresso ice cream and Short N' Sweet smoothie respectively. She is also going on a world tour with the North American leg starting in September, accompanied by Amaarae, Griff, and Declan McKenna. The European leg will start in March 2025. After her brilliant performances at various events including Coachella and Taylor Swift's Eras tour, fans are expecting an amazing show!
